**Ticket PLX-2214: Signature check failing on hotfix build**

Hey Mara — the hotfix for the rounding bug in Pennygate's currency converter (half-cent drift on JPY conversions, now fixed with banker's rounding) won't deploy. The pipeline rejects the artifact with a signature mismatch. Looks like the build box still has last quarter's key cached. Can you re-sign and push? Current signing key for verification is below.

deploy key for fafof-yaguf: bky4_zHj6

Subject: Canary gating rules — heads up before Thursday

Hi all,

Quick note ahead of the eng sync: the Pillarway canary gates got tightened this week. New rules: error rate must stay under 0.5% for 30 minutes, and p95 latency can't regress more than 10% versus baseline before we promote past 5%. Auto-rollback now fires without a human ack, so don't panic if your deploy reverses itself overnight. Full config is in the Dockline repo. The current gated build's trace token is below.

— Merris

build token for tawif-bahip: htk31_68bba16e1afabfef4ecc69408c06f16

Attendees: Department heads, convened by T. Wendrake.

The renewal of our commercial coverage with Aldgrove Mutual was reviewed. Premiums rise eight percent, driven by expanded liability terms for the Corbyn Mills facility. Finance confirmed the increase fits within the approved budget envelope. Action: department heads to confirm asset schedules by month-end so the binder can be executed. Claims history was noted as favourable, which supported negotiating leverage. A confidential note on related business plans follows below.

board note of hafop-tagug: Headcount on the Holion team goes from 27 to 94 by the end of February. Gross margin on Holion came in at 45 percent against a plan of 65 percent.

// Replica lag alarm client for Quillhook plugins.
// Polls the Fenwright metrics gateway every 30s; fires when
// read-replica lag on the "ledgerline" cluster exceeds 5s.
// Do not lower the poll interval — the gateway rate-limits
// aggressively and your plugin will be quarantined.
// Alarm state is cached locally; treat stale reads as UNKNOWN,
// never OK. Retries use jittered backoff, max 3 attempts.
// The client authenticates against the gateway with the key below.

app token of tafop-kajog = vxb11-yoJbHDvr05x